Windmill vs Culture Amp: Which Platform to Choose?
Compare Windmill and Culture Amp for performance management and employee engagement. See how AI automation compares to survey-driven insights and benchmarking.
Windmill and Culture Amp take different approaches to workplace performance. Culture Amp is an employee experience platform built around engagement surveys and benchmarking. Windmill is an AI-native platform that automates reviews, feedback, and coaching through conversational AI.
The choice: do you want to measure employee sentiment through surveys, or automate performance management work?
What Is Windmill?
Windmill is an AI-powered platform that eliminates performance management overhead through automation. Windmill’s AI assistant Windy handles reviews, feedback, and coaching through conversations in Slack and Teams.
Windy syncs data from 20+ tools (GitHub, Jira, Salesforce, Asana) to understand what employees are working on automatically.
Key features: AI assistant runs reviews via conversation, automatic data sync from 20+ tools, AI-powered 1:1s with generated agendas, continuous feedback collection, review automation from self-reviews to calibration, goal tracking with at-risk alerts, setup under an hour.
What Is Culture Amp?
Culture Amp is an employee experience platform that measures and improves engagement, performance, and culture. The platform centers on surveys backed by research and benchmarking data from 25+ million employees across 6,500+ companies.
Key features: Engagement surveys with research-backed templates, benchmarking against industry data, performance reviews (self, peer, upward, manager), goal setting, AI-powered insights (comment summaries, heat maps), 1:1 templates, analytics dashboards, development tools.
Key Differences
Philosophy
Windmill does the work of performance management for you. Windy autonomously conducts reviews, gathers feedback, prepares agendas, and tracks goals. The AI replaces administrative overhead.
Culture Amp measures employee experience and provides insights for decision-making. It excels at gathering sentiment through surveys and comparing results to industry benchmarks. You analyze the insights and take action.
The distinction: Windmill eliminates admin work. Culture Amp illuminates organizational health but doesn’t reduce time spent on reviews.
Performance Reviews
Windmill cuts review time from 3+ hours to 6 minutes:
- Windy chats with employees throughout the period, gathering context. Self-reviews are 80% complete by review time.
- Windy interviews peer nominees with follow-up questions for detailed feedback.
- Managers get comprehensive drafts combining self-reviews, peer feedback, and data from integrated tools.
- Calibration dashboard highlights gaps and flags discussion areas.
Result: 86% cycle time savings, 6 hours saved per person.
Culture Amp offers unified review cycles with templates and feedback summaries. The process remains largely manual—managers still gather context, write assessments, and complete reviews. Users note “complex survey setup requires significant time investment.”
Data Sources
Windmill syncs from 20+ tools (GitHub, Jira, Salesforce, Notion). Pull requests, tickets, tasks, and deals automatically feed into performance context. Conversational AI adds qualitative insights.
Culture Amp gathers data through surveys backed by research. While it integrates with HRIS systems for employee data, it doesn’t connect to work tools. Insights come from what employees report, not actual work output.
Key difference: Windmill knows what employees are doing. Culture Amp knows how they feel about it.
Feedback Collection
Windmill gathers feedback continuously through natural conversations in Slack/Teams. Lightweight, in-the-flow interactions achieve high response rates. Managers get weekly recaps with flagged issues for proactive intervention.
Culture Amp uses scheduled surveys (engagement, pulse, lifecycle) with validated questions and benchmarking. Surveys are periodic (quarterly, annually), creating gaps. Survey fatigue can affect response rates.
AI Approach
Windmill’s AI does the work—writes reviews, gathers data, conducts interviews, and synthesizes insights autonomously using conversational AI.
Culture Amp’s AI assists with analysis—comment summaries, heat maps, data queries, and upcoming AI Coach for insights. It’s assistive, not autonomous.
The distinction: Windmill’s AI replaces work. Culture Amp’s AI enhances analysis.
Implementation
Windmill: Under an hour to implement. Connect integrations, invite team, launch first review in 5 minutes. “Plug and play” setup.
Culture Amp: More involved. Configure surveys, set up HRIS integrations, train admins, communicate rollout. Users note “complex survey setup requiring significant time investment.”
Pricing
Windmill: Flat-rate pricing
- $500/month (under 100 employees)
- $1,000/month (101-250)
- $2,000/month (250-500)
- Enterprise (500+)
Culture Amp: $9-14 per employee per month
- $10,000-45,000 annually depending on size
- Example: $27,000/year for 200 employees vs Windmill’s $12,000/year
